This Giving Day, weâre seeking your support to bolster several key initiatives that foster student growth and innovation. Here are the areas where your contribution can make a significant difference:
- Experiential Learning â Hands-on experience in industry and state organizations.
- Econ Help Program and a new Quant Help Program â This program is key for student success, offering tutoring and instruction in vital tools like Tableau and R.
- SURE â Summer Undergraduate Research in Economics Program provides UW undergraduate economics majors direct experiential learning opportunities in economic research under faculty guidance.
- Economics Consulting Club â This is a proposed student-run organization helping undergraduate students learn about and prepare for careers in the consulting industry.
